I keep receiving the error attached in the picture. Does anyone know how to resolve this? I am applying the polder tensor to a material.

    Feko doesn't allow active materials and … checks for assessing the passivity are present for both isotropic and anisotropic media based on the conservation of energy.

    So the following conditions should be satisfied.

    1. For general anisotropic materials:

    Eps tensor must be Hermitian.

    Mue tensor must be Hermitian

    2. For ferrite loss-free material -> deltaH = 0

    Eps tensor must be Hermitian (actually it will have always off-diagonal entries equal to zero)

    Mue tensor must be antisymmetric

    3. For ferrite with losses

    Eps tensor must be Hermitian (actually it will have always off-diagonal entries equal to zero)

    Mue tensor is not Hermitian
